Frequently Asked Questions about Downriver

How much are Studio apartments in Downriver?

There are currently 28 Studio Apartments in Downriver with rent ranges from $750 to $1,785 with an average price of $1,142.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Downriver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Downriver ranges from $995 to $3,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,424.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Downriver c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Downriver range from $900 to $2,900.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,616.

How expensive are Downriver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 14 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Downriver on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,420 to $4,100 - averaging $2,128 for the location.
